PURPOSE:To provide a ceramic engine subsidiary chamber of high performance sufficiently durable against forming an engine into high performance having a sufficient characteristic in also the point of heat resistance or the like with high fracture toughness strength and excellent thermal shock resistance. CONSTITUTION:An engine subsidiary chamber is formed of grain dispersing compound material dispersing SiC particulates and Si3N4 whisker in an Si3N4 matrix. Si3N4: 70 to 90vol.%, SiC: 30 to 10vol.%, Si3N4 whisker is constituted by 5 to 10vol.% relating to the Si3N4 matrix. The Si3N4 matrix ceramics is a material strong in heat resistance and wear resistance, but by nanodispersing the SiC particulate in this material, thermal shock resistance and heat resistance are markedly improved. The Si3N4 whisker effectively acts for improving toughness, to improve high temperature toughness and crack resistance. |
